Andrew Nesbitt catalogs the committed files that control how git behaves for everyone who clones a repository. Unlike .git/ configuration, these files travel with the code and take effect automatically.
The core seven
.gitignore is the one everyone knows โ pattern-based exclusion of untracked files. Git evaluates ignore rules from multiple locations: per-directory .gitignore files, .git/info/exclude for local-only patterns, and a global ignore file. The ** glob matches nested directories. One common gotcha: .gitignore only affects untracked files. If a file is already tracked, adding it to .gitignore does nothing until you git rm --cached it.
.gitattributes does far more than most teams realize. It configures LFS filters (*.psd filter=lfs diff=lfs merge=lfs), line ending normalization (*.sh text eol=lf), merge strategies (package-lock.json merge=ours to auto-resolve lockfile conflicts), and GitHub Linguist overrides (vendor/* linguist-vendored to exclude vendored code from language stats). Marking files as binary prevents git from attempting diffs or three-way merges on them.
.mailmap maps messy author identities to canonical ones. If someone committed under three different email addresses, mailmap collapses them into one for git log, shortlog, and blame. GitHub's contributor graphs ignore mailmap, though, so duplicates persist in the web UI.
.git-blame-ignore-revs lists commits that git blame should skip โ the classic use case is a bulk formatting run that touches every file but changes no logic. GitHub, GitLab (since 15.4), and Gitea read this file automatically. Locally you need git config blame.ignoreRevsFile .git-blame-ignore-revs.
.gitmodules is created automatically by git submodule add and defines where submodule repos live and which branch to track.
.lfsconfig stores Git LFS endpoint URLs and transfer settings so LFS works without per-clone configuration.
.gitmessage is a commit message template, but unlike the others it requires manual setup (git config commit.template .gitmessage) per clone โ it won't activate just by being in the repo.
Forge-specific folders
Each git forge has its own config directory for CI workflows, issue templates, and CODEOWNERS: .github/, .gitlab/, .gitea/, .forgejo/, .bitbucket/. The interesting bit is the fallback chains โ Forgejo checks .forgejo/ then .gitea/ then .github/, and Gitea checks .gitea/ then .github/. SourceHut skips the folder convention entirely and uses .build.yml at the root.
Minor conventions
.gitkeep is a community convention (not a git feature) to force-track empty directories. .gitconfig files in repos are suggested configs that developers manually include โ git won't auto-load them for security reasons. .gitsigners tracks trusted GPG/SSH signing keys. .gitreview configures Gerrit integration. .gitlint configures commit message linting.
Nesbitt also notes that Jujutsu (.jj/) coexists with .git/ and respects all of these magic files.
Advice for tool authors
If you're building tools that traverse git repos, respect the magic files: read .gitignore when walking the tree, check .gitattributes to identify binary/vendored/generated files, use .mailmap for author info, and handle .gitmodules for submodules. Git's config format ([section "subsection"] key = value) has parsers available in most languages through their git libraries.
Related conventions outside git
.editorconfig standardizes indentation and line endings across editors. Language version files (.ruby-version, .node-version, .python-version, .tool-versions) tell version managers which runtime to use. .dockerignore uses the same syntax as .gitignore but applies to Docker build contexts.
